Latest Patents
Elhindi's latest patents include a key-based technique for assuring and maintaining the integrity of firmware. This invention features an apparatus and accompanying methods for an ISDN LAN modem that is particularly suited for small user environments. The modem contains an internal ISDN router with a self-contained network hub, allowing multiple network devices to interconnect through a local area network (LAN). This innovative device automatically adapts to the current network environment of connected workstations, simplifying configuration through user interaction via a browser. Additionally, the LAN modem supports multi-tiered routing, enabling several workstations to communicate simultaneously with a common remote network while sharing a single user account.
